Choosing the Right Microwave Meal for Your Kids
When it comes to quick and convenient meal options for kids, microwave meals can be a lifesaver. However, with so many choices, selecting the best one requires considering a few key factors. Here’s a breakdown to help you make the right decision:
Nutritional Value & Ingredients
This is arguably the most important aspect. Scrutinize the ingredient list. Look for options with recognizable ingredients and avoid those loaded with artificial colors, flavors, and preservatives. Many brands now highlight “no artificial…” claims, which is a good starting point. Consider the protein content – a higher protein level (like in the Hamburger Helper Beef Pasta with 7g per serving) will keep your child feeling fuller for longer. Also, be mindful of sodium levels, as some microwave meals can be surprisingly high in salt.

Convenience & Serving Size
Microwave meals are all about convenience, but the level of ease can vary. Some, like Kraft Easy Mac, come in individual packets, making portion control simple. Others, like Chef Boyardee bowls, are self-contained and require only a fork. Consider how quickly the meal heats up – some are ready in under a minute, while others take a few minutes. Pay attention to the serving size. A single-serve packet (like Kraft Easy Mac) is perfect for a quick snack, while larger bowls (Chef Boyardee) are better suited for a more substantial meal.
